Se busca un profesional con sólida experiencia en desarrollo nativo iOS y Android para contribuir en proyectos de evolución, mantenimiento y creación de nuevas funcionalidades en aplicaciones móviles de alto impacto. El rol es remoto desde Chile y requiere dominio técnico en Swift, Kotlin, arquitecturas móviles y buenas prácticas de desarrollo.
Responsabilidades
- Diseñar, implementar y mantener aplicaciones móviles nativas para iOS utilizando Swift y Objective-C, y para Android con Kotlin y Java.
- Crear y mantener frameworks, módulos y componentes reutilizables para mejorar la eficiencia del desarrollo.
- Aplicar arquitecturas móviles como MVC, MVP, MVVM, Clean Architecture y Clean Swift según las necesidades del proyecto.
- Optimizar el rendimiento, el uso de memoria y la estabilidad de las aplicaciones móviles.
- Integrar APIs, SDKs y servicios externos siguiendo buenas prácticas de seguridad y mantenibilidad.
- Gestionar el proceso de publicación, versionado y actualizaciones en App Store Connect y Google Play Console.
- Participar activamente en revisiones de código, pruebas automatizadas y análisis de calidad del software.
- Colaborar con equipos de diseño, backend y QA para garantizar experiencias de usuario coherentes y alineadas a las pautas establecidas.
Requisitos
- Experiencia comprobada en desarrollo nativo para plataformas iOS y Android.
- Dominio avanzado de Swift y/o Objective-C, junto con herramientas como XCTest, Cocoapods, Fastlane y Clean Swift, y conocimientos en Ruby y Bash.
- Conocimiento profundo de las API de Apple, pautas de interfaz humana, Instruments, animaciones de vistas y el ecosistema Apple.
- Experiencia en desarrollo Android con Kotlin y/o Java 8, Android SDK (API 21 o superior), Constraint Layout, Mockito, variantes de build y Gradle, incluyendo inyección de dependencias con Dagger.
- Experiencia práctica en la implementación y evaluación de arquitecturas móviles como MVC, MVP, MVVM y Clean Architecture.
- Experiencia previa en publicación y mantenimiento de aplicaciones en App Store Connect y Google Play Developer Console.
- Capacidad para trabajar con proyectos heredados y mejorar continuamente la calidad del código existente.
- Nivel de lectura en inglés técnico para comprensión de documentación y recursos especializados.
Stack técnico
Swift, Objective-C, Kotlin, Java 8, Android SDK, Constraint Layout, Gradle, Dagger, MVC, MVP, MVVM, Clean Architecture, Clean Swift, XCTest, Cocoapods, Fastlane, Mockito, Build Variants, Apple’s API, Human Interface Guidelines, Instruments, View Animations, App Store Connect, Google Play Console
Beneficios
- Día libre en el cumpleaños
- Días administrativos
- Día de mudanza
- Permiso parental extendido
- Acceso al plan WellHub (Gympass) con cobertura en miles de centros deportivos
- Operativo oftalmológico anual
- Descuentos especiales en servicios de salud y estética
- Seguro complementario de salud
- Sala Cuna
- Apoyo a través de ACHS y MercerMarsh
- Acceso a diplomados gratuitos ofrecidos por la Universidad de Chile
- Más de 170 cursos disponibles a través de ACHS
- Licencias UDEMY para formación continua
- Acceso al Global Campus NEORIS
- Afiliación automática al CCAF Los Andes para créditos y beneficios en educación, salud y recreación
Modalidad
Remota desde Chile
Equipo
Más de 4.000 profesionales. Estructura basada en una cultura multicultural que impulsa la innovación, la estrategia y la comunicación de alto impacto.
- Innovación
- Estrategia
- Comunicación de alto impacto
- Cultura multicultural
Información adicional
- Se requiere nivel de lectura en inglés técnico.
- Modalidad de trabajo: remota desde Chile.